Transaction 91afa8bf762b366f234e75e1c75482fe1ecaf28ed59f8ea06bebe32c795f3c62
1 Input
1 Output
-
91afa8bf762b366f234e75e1c75482fe1ecaf28ed59f8ea06bebe32c795f3c62:0
- value
- 969497
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88ee2ca8b989981230e11d75c0bcf552fe08ca66 OP_EQUAL
- address
- 3EB39HQ9zfsLSbB9mQiiV9g6dydG9tUY7y